What is required for an Illinois car title transfer? As part of doing a title transfer in Illinois, you'll need the original vehicle title. The buyer and the seller of the vehicle must sign the title. Include a bill of sale, and an Odometer Disclosure Statement.
Does an Illinois Bill of Sale Have to Be Notarized? Bills of sale do not require notarization in the state of Illinois, but it is always an option.
Step 7: Submit a Notice of Sale to the Illinois Vehicle Services Department. To inform the state of Illinois that a transfer of the vehicle's ownership is taking place, you must submit a Notice of Sale.

Complete and mail the Notice of Sale form (attached to the bottom of the title) to the Secretary of State's office. If the title does not contain a Notice of Sale form, it may be down- loaded at .
In Illinois, the only legally required documents to sell a car are your title and registration. Provided these two documents are in good order, you are ready to sell the vehicle. If the title has a lien on it, the lien will need to be paid off before you can sell the car.

How Do I Write an Illinois Bill of Sale? The printed legal name of the buyer and seller. The date the bill of sale was created. Descriptive information about the item being sold. The amount of money the item was sold for. The signatures of the parties.
